Description

The SI-3007KWM is a low-dropout (LDO) voltage regulator from Sanken Electric. These regulators are designed to provide a stable and regulated output voltage, even when the input voltage is only slightly higher than the desired output voltage. They are frequently used in various electronic devices to ensure reliable power for sensitive components.

Features

  • Low Dropout Voltage: Maintains stable output with minimal input-output voltage difference.
  • High Output Current: Delivers sufficient current to power various electronic components.
  • Overcurrent Protection: Protects the device and load from damage due to excessive current.
  • Overtemperature Protection: Shuts down the regulator in the event of overheating.
  • Low Quiescent Current: Minimizes power consumption when not actively regulating.
  • Fixed Output Voltage: Provides a stable, pre-set output voltage.
  • Compact Surface-Mount Package: Enables efficient use of board space.
